PSP2 is...well it exists!

Well, here it is.  It’s the first glimpse of the PSP2.  Apparently, Sony has been showing it around behind closed doors.  This is all well and good, but that’s allegedly a picture of what they’ve been showing.  You’ll notice that it has a large screen.  That’s a touch screen, and it’s HD.  You’ll also notice that it has two analog nubs.  It is currently unknown as to whether or not they function as buttons, a la PS2/PS3.  One more thing you should notice is that the current design seems to barely leave room for a set of shoulder buttons, let alone 2.  This is the biggest potential problem with the design (from a strictly gameplay aspect).  See, with the simple addition of pressure switches under the nubs and another row of shoulder buttons, Sony can DIRECTLY port ANY PS2 game.  When you have the ability to have the same control schemes on portable and console, why wouldn’t you?  Oh well, there’s surely more to come.  It is worth noting that Sony is still having problems with overheating, but presumably they’ll fix that.  We’ll have more when it’s available.
